“The Power of Solitude: Why Spending Time Alone Is Vital”

In our fast-paced world, solitude—the deliberate act of spending quality time alone—offers a sanctuary for the mind and soul. It’s not just about isolation, but about self-discovery, creativity, and inner peace. Renowned thinkers like Henry David Thoreau, Virginia Woolf, and even Steve Jobs often stressed the importance of solitude for meaningful reflection and innovation.

By unplugging from distractions and dedicating just a few minutes a day—or longer weekly—to quiet, individuals often find clarity, reduced stress, and renewed motivation. Studies show that solitude can improve mental health, enhance problem-solving ability, and strengthen emotional resilience.

Solitude isn't loneliness—it’s a chance to recharge, recalibrate, and reconnect with your deepest thoughts and creativity. Whether it’s a walk in nature, journaling at dawn, or simply sitting in silence, embracing solitude is a timeless tool for overall wellness.
